How They Function Differently

Shelving targets piece and small-carton picking. They support lighter loads and provide easy access for frequent picking. Solid/wire decks and sub-30-inch depths suit manual workflows.

Racking handles pallets and requires forklifts/pallet jacks for access. They have deeper storage, often exceeding 30 inches, and require floor anchoring. Load transfer is through beams to uprights, making decking choices and section ratings critical for safety.

Load ratings vary a lot. Heavy-duty shelving can handle up to 2,000 lbs per shelf. For racking, think 1,000+ lbs per pallet and stacked levels. Wire mesh decking bears thousands per section; solid/perforated steel can handle more.

Types of Shelving Units and When to Use Them

Choosing the right shelving options involves considering materials, load needs, and available space. Singapore’s rents favour dense yet accessible layouts. Here are materials, systems, and layout guidance. It helps you match commercial shelving to your daily workflow.

Common Materials

Steel shelving is a staple for stockrooms and garages. It handles manual loads, fits light-industrial needs, and is durable/cost-effective.

Aluminum is lightweight and corrosion-resistant. It’s suited to food prep, medical spaces, or server rooms where temp/humidity matter for https://www.ntlstorage.com/the-role-of-wire-decking-in-racking-systems.

Plastic/wire shelving works well where hygiene and airflow are needed. Wire shelving enhances ventilation and visibility, often meeting food- and medical-grade standards.

Stainless steel or epoxy-coated finishes are best for humid or corrosive environments, common in some Singapore storage areas.

High-Capacity Racking Options

Choosing the right racking can markedly boost warehouse performance. We cover pallet-rack formats, specialty racks, and key design/safety factors for Singapore.

Pallet Racking Formats

Selective pallet racking ensures 100% direct access to each pallet. It facilitates simple picking for mixed SKUs and offers clear inventory visibility in storage racks.

High-density push-back/drive-in designs optimise aisle use. Push-back racks run on inclined carriers for LIFO. Drive-in racks allow deep, dense pallet storage.

Pallet flow racks utilize rollers for FIFO rotation, ideal for perishable goods and rotation-sensitive stock. Choose single- or multi-deep per throughput and SKU variety.

Specialty Racks

Cantilever racks are designed for long, bulky items such as timber and steel profiles. They save floor area and simplify loading for oversized goods.

Bar/sheet/drum/cylinder racks fit specific geometries. Dunnage racks for food-service items use plastic, aluminum, or wire to meet hygiene and weight requirements.

Carton flow and bin racks enhance order picking efficiency. Carton-flow uses rollers for FIFO. Retention systems in drum/cylinder racks support safety compliance.

Design and safety considerations for racking

Use baseplates, spacers, and ties to anchor tall frames for stability. Good anchoring cuts sway and collapse risks.

Select decking by load and handling method. Wire mesh decking allows airflow and prevents pallet drop-through. Perforated and solid steel decks support heavier loads and machine handling.

Establish inspections and comply with ANSI MH16.1. Perform bolt torque checks, inspect welds, and install guards and bollards to protect uprights from forklifts.

Clearly label bay and beam capacities to avoid overloading. Beam and upright choices determine bay load and pallet placement. Train forklift operators, plan aisle widths, and map travel paths to comply with local building and workplace safety codes in Singapore.

Cost vs Space vs ROI

Focus on upfront costs, vertical utilisation, and ROI when choosing. It’s essential to have accurate figures and real-world outcomes to effectively plan warehouse organization in Singapore or any other densely populated area.

Initial and ongoing cost factors

Expect shelving at ~$100–$500 per unit for light/boltless systems. Racks cost about $300–$1,500+ per bay, based on spec.

Install costs matter too. Shelving is often self-installed, reducing labor costs. Racking may need pro installers, forklifts, and specialised decking. Additional costs include accessories like pallet supports, decking, and protective guards, which increase the total cost of racking and storage solutions.

Upkeep varies. Shelving needs periodic visual checks and minor fixes. Racks require inspections, retorquing, upright fixes, and audits. These ongoing costs influence TCO and ROI over time.

Space & Productivity

Many layouts tap only ~22–35% of vertical capacity. Racks increase vertical utilisation and reduce wasted space. This results in better space utilization compared to free-standing shelving units.

Efficiency rises when layout matches inventory and handling patterns. Formats like selective or pallet flow can reduce forklift travel and picking time by 15–25%, boosting throughput and reducing equipment wear. This productivity gain is a significant factor in the value per square foot.

When evaluating shelving cost against spatial benefits, racking generally offers higher density despite a higher initial investment. That’s vital when floor space is tight and vertical growth is the goal.

Long-term ROI and maintenance

Match system to inventory to safeguard ROI. For heavy pallets use racking; for frequent manual picks use shelving. Choosing the wrong system can lead to costly rework and conversions later.

Routine upkeep extends system life. Inspections, bollards/guards, and clear load signs help avoid costly downtime. Such prevention is key to ROI retention.

The value case is clear. Shelves install fast and cheaply for compact areas. Racks fit high-volume pallet operations despite higher upfronts. Properly maintained, racking provides superior utilisation and long-run ROI.

Choosing the Right System for Your Singapore Space

Choose storage that fits inventory and staff flow patterns. Shelving units are ideal for small, handpicked items. Conversely, racking is needed for heavy stock/pallets, enabling forklifts and vertical density. Consider the average item weight, pick frequency, and handling equipment before making a decision.

Fit to Items & Handling

For light, high-access products, choose shelving for faster picks and lower costs. Open/boltless shelving serves backrooms, offices, and small-parts areas.

Commercial racking is essential for operations using forklifts or storing pallet loads. It supplies the strength/height to raise capacity. Guideline: forklift use means racking; manual items <1,000 lbs means shelving.

Blended Strategies

Blend racks/shelves to balance density with access. Use racking for bulk pallets; place shelving in pick/stage areas to speed fulfilment.

Consider vertical scaling with multi-tier racking or mezzanines when floor area is limited. Add modular bays or mobile shelving horizontally as inventory grows to spread capital expense.

Mobile, boltless, and hybrid cantilever-plus-shelf options adapt to SKU changes. Hybrids maintain efficiency and cut redesign cycles.
